Dear All

When putting outlet boundary conditions as pressure outlet in Ansys Fluent, you get the option to put the backflow temperature in case of reverse flow, but if you put outflow as boundary conditions you don't have the option to put the backflow temperature, so if reverse flow occur in this case, what will be the backflow temperature?
